A model that excels at academic benchmarks may still struggle with specific domain applications or practical use cases.</p> <h2 class="relative group"><a id="general-knowledge-benchmarks" class="header-link block pr-1.5 text-lg no-hover:hidden with-hover:absolute with-hover:p-1.5 with-hover:opacity-0 with-hover:group-hover:opacity-100 with-hover:right-full" href="#general-knowledge-benchmarks"><span><svg class="" xmlns="http://www.w3.org/2000/svg" xmlns:xlink="http://www.w3.org/1999/xlink" aria-hidden="true" role="img" width="1em" height="1em" preserveAspectRatio="xMidYMid meet" viewBox="0 0 256 256"><path d="M167.594 88.393a8.001 8.001 0 0 1 0 11.314l-67.882 67.882a8 8 0 1 1-11.314-11.315l67.882-67.881a8.003 8.003 0 0 1 11.314 0zm-28.287 84.86l-28.284 28.284a40 40 0 0 1-56.567-56.567l28.284-28.284a8 8 0 0 0-11.315-11.315l-28.284 28.284a56 56 0 0 0 79.196 79.197l28.285-28.285a8 8 0 1 0-11.315-11.314zM212.852 43.14a56.002 56.002 0 0 0-79.196 0l-28.284 28.284a8 8 0 1 0 11.314 11.314l28.284-28.284a40 40 0 0 1 56.568 56.567l-28.285 28.285a8 8 0 0 0 11.315 11.314l28.284-28.284a56.065 56.065 0 0 0 0-79.196z" fill="currentColor"></path></svg></span></a> <span>General Knowledge Benchmarks</span></h2> <p data-svelte-h="svelte-1dnw4z6"><a href="https://huggingface.co/datasets/cais/mmlu" rel="nofollow">MMLU</a> (Massive Multitask Language Understanding) tests knowledge across 57 subjects, from science to humanities. While comprehensive, it may not reflect the depth of expertise needed for specific domains. TruthfulQA evaluates a model’s tendency to reproduce common misconceptions, though it can’t capture all forms of misinformation.</p> <h2 class="relative group"><a id="reasoning-benchmarks" class="header-link block pr-1.5 text-lg no-hover:hidden with-hover:absolute with-hover:p-1.5 with-hover:opacity-0 with-hover:group-hover:opacity-100 with-hover:right-full" href="#reasoning-benchmarks"><span><svg class="" xmlns="http://www.w3.org/2000/svg" xmlns:xlink="http://www.w3.org/1999/xlink" aria-hidden="true" role="img" width="1em" height="1em" preserveAspectRatio="xMidYMid meet" viewBox="0 0 256 256"><path d="M167.594 88.393a8.001 8.001 0 0 1 0 11.314l-67.882 67.882a8 8 0 1 1-11.314-11.315l67.882-67.881a8.003 8.003 0 0 1 11.314 0zm-28.287 84.86l-28.284 28.284a40 40 0 0 1-56.567-56.567l28.284-28.284a8 8 0 0 0-11.315-11.315l-28.284 28.284a56 56 0 0 0 79.196 79.197l28.285-28.285a8 8 0 1 0-11.315-11.314zM212.852 43.14a56.002 56.002 0 0 0-79.196 0l-28.284 28.284a8 8 0 1 0 11.314 11.314l28.284-28.284a40 40 0 0 1 56.568 56.567l-28.285 28.285a8 8 0 0 0 11.315 11.314l28.284-28.284a56.065 56.065 0 0 0 0-79.196z" fill="currentColor"></path></svg></span></a> <span>Reasoning Benchmarks</span></h2> <p data-svelte-h="svelte-1asnc1x"><a href="https://huggingface.co/datasets/lukaemon/bbh" rel="nofollow">BBH</a> (Big Bench Hard) and <a href="https://huggingface.co/datasets/openai/gsm8k" rel="nofollow">GSM8K</a> focus on complex reasoning tasks. BBH tests logical thinking and planning, while GSM8K specifically targets mathematical problem-solving. These benchmarks help assess analytical capabilities but may not capture the nuanced reasoning required in real-world scenarios.</p> <h2 class="relative group"><a id="language-understanding" class="header-link block pr-1.5 text-lg no-hover:hidden with-hover:absolute with-hover:p-1.5 with-hover:opacity-0 with-hover:group-hover:opacity-100 with-hover:right-full" href="#language-understanding"><span><svg class="" xmlns="http://www.w3.org/2000/svg" xmlns:xlink="http://www.w3.org/1999/xlink" aria-hidden="true" role="img" width="1em" height="1em" preserveAspectRatio="xMidYMid meet" viewBox="0 0 256 256"><path d="M167.594 88.393a8.001 8.001 0 0 1 0 11.314l-67.882 67.882a8 8 0 1 1-11.314-11.315l67.882-67.881a8.003 8.003 0 0 1 11.314 0zm-28.287 84.86l-28.284 28.284a40 40 0 0 1-56.567-56.567l28.284-28.284a8 8 0 0 0-11.315-11.315l-28.284 28.284a56 56 0 0 0 79.196 79.197l28.285-28.285a8 8 0 1 0-11.315-11.314zM212.852 43.14a56.002 56.002 0 0 0-79.196 0l-28.284 28.284a8 8 0 1 0 11.314 11.314l28.284-28.284a40 40 0 0 1 56.568 56.567l-28.285 28.285a8 8 0 0 0 11.315 11.314l28.284-28.284a56.065 56.065 0 0 0 0-79.196z" fill="currentColor"></path></svg></span></a> <span>Language Understanding</span></h2> <p data-svelte-h="svelte-1ruo1k"><a href="https://github.com/stanford-crfm/helm" rel="nofollow">HELM</a> provides a holistic evaluation framework. But may not fully represent the complexity of natural conversation or domain-specific terminology.</p> <h2 class="relative group"><a id="domain-specific-benchmarks" class="header-link block pr-1.5 text-lg no-hover:hidden with-hover:absolute with-hover:p-1.5 with-hover:opacity-0 with-hover:group-hover:opacity-100 with-hover:right-full" href="#domain-specific-benchmarks"><span><svg class="" xmlns="http://www.w3.org/2000/svg" xmlns:xlink="http://www.w3.org/1999/xlink" aria-hidden="true" role="img" width="1em" height="1em" preserveAspectRatio="xMidYMid meet" viewBox="0 0 256 256"><path d="M167.594 88.393a8.001 8.001 0 0 1 0 11.314l-67.882 67.882a8 8 0 1 1-11.314-11.315l67.882-67.881a8.003 8.003 0 0 1 11.314 0zm-28.287 84.86l-28.284 28.284a40 40 0 0 1-56.567-56.567l28.284-28.284a8 8 0 0 0-11.315-11.315l-28.284 28.284a56 56 0 0 0 79.196 79.197l28.285-28.285a8 8 0 1 0-11.315-11.314zM212.852 43.14a56.002 56.002 0 0 0-79.196 0l-28.284 28.284a8 8 0 1 0 11.314 11.314l28.284-28.284a40 40 0 0 1 56.568 56.567l-28.285 28.285a8 8 0 0 0 11.315 11.314l28.284-28.284a56.065 56.065 0 0 0 0-79.196z" fill="currentColor"></path></svg></span></a> <span>Domain-Specific Benchmarks</span></h2> <p data-svelte-h="svelte-66m769">Let’s look at a few benchmarks that focus on specific domains like math, coding, and chat.</p> <p data-svelte-h="svelte-5gde0p">The <a href="https://huggingface.co/papers/2103.03874" rel="nofollow">MATH benchmark</a> is another important evaluation tool for mathematical reasoning. It consists of 12,500 problems from mathematics competitions, covering algebra, geometry, number theory, counting, probability, and more. What makes MATH particularly challenging is that it requires multi-step reasoning, formal mathematical notation understanding, and the ability to generate step-by-step solutions. Unlike simpler arithmetic tasks, MATH problems often demand sophisticated problem-solving strategies and mathematical concept applications.</p> <p data-svelte-h="svelte-ixdnya">The <a href="https://github.com/openai/human-eval" rel="nofollow">HumanEval Benchmark</a> is a coding-focused evaluation dataset consisting of 164 programming problems. The benchmark tests a model’s ability to generate functionally correct Python code that solves the given programming tasks. What makes HumanEval particularly valuable is that it evaluates both code generation capabilities and functional correctness through actual test case execution, rather than just superficial similarity to reference solutions. The problems range from basic string manipulation to more complex algorithms and data structures.</p> <p data-svelte-h="svelte-nblatx"><a href="https://tatsu-lab.github.io/alpaca_eval/" rel="nofollow">Alpaca Eval</a> is an automated evaluation framework designed to assess the quality of instruction-following language models. It uses GPT-4 as a judge to evaluate model outputs across various dimensions including helpfulness, honesty, and harmlessness. The framework includes a dataset of 805 carefully curated prompts and can evaluate responses against multiple reference models like Claude, GPT-4, and others. What makes Alpaca Eval particularly useful is its ability to provide consistent, scalable evaluations without requiring human annotators, while still capturing nuanced aspects of model performance that traditional metrics might miss.</p> <h2 class="relative group"><a id="alternative-evaluation-approaches" class="header-link block pr-1.5 text-lg no-hover:hidden with-hover:absolute with-hover:p-1.5 with-hover:opacity-0 with-hover:group-hover:opacity-100 with-hover:right-full" href="#alternative-evaluation-approaches"><span><svg class="" xmlns="http://www.w3.org/2000/svg" xmlns:xlink="http://www.w3.org/1999/xlink" aria-hidden="true" role="img" width="1em" height="1em" preserveAspectRatio="xMidYMid meet" viewBox="0 0 256 256"><path d="M167.594 88.393a8.001 8.001 0 0 1 0 11.314l-67.882 67.882a8 8 0 1 1-11.314-11.315l67.882-67.881a8.003 8.003 0 0 1 11.314 0zm-28.287 84.86l-28.284 28.284a40 40 0 0 1-56.567-56.567l28.284-28.284a8 8 0 0 0-11.315-11.315l-28.284 28.284a56 56 0 0 0 79.196 79.197l28.285-28.285a8 8 0 1 0-11.315-11.314zM212.852 43.14a56.002 56.002 0 0 0-79.196 0l-28.284 28.284a8 8 0 1 0 11.314 11.314l28.284-28.284a40 40 0 0 1 56.568 56.567l-28.285 28.285a8 8 0 0 0 11.315 11.314l28.284-28.284a56.065 56.065 0 0 0 0-79.196z" fill="currentColor"></path></svg></span></a> <span>Alternative Evaluation Approaches</span></h2> <p data-svelte-h="svelte-qpje3b">Many organizations have developed alternative evaluation methods to address the limitations of standard benchmarks:</p> <h3 class="relative group"><a id="llm-as-judge" class="header-link block pr-1.5 text-lg no-hover:hidden with-hover:absolute with-hover:p-1.5 with-hover:opacity-0 with-hover:group-hover:opacity-100 with-hover:right-full" href="#llm-as-judge"><span><svg class="" xmlns="http://www.w3.org/2000/svg" xmlns:xlink="http://www.w3.org/1999/xlink" aria-hidden="true" role="img" width="1em" height="1em" preserveAspectRatio="xMidYMid meet" viewBox="0 0 256 256"><path d="M167.594 88.393a8.001 8.001 0 0 1 0 11.314l-67.882 67.882a8 8 0 1 1-11.314-11.315l67.882-67.881a8.003 8.003 0 0 1 11.314 0zm-28.287 84.86l-28.284 28.284a40 40 0 0 1-56.567-56.567l28.284-28.284a8 8 0 0 0-11.315-11.315l-28.284 28.284a56 56 0 0 0 79.196 79.197l28.285-28.285a8 8 0 1 0-11.315-11.314zM212.852 43.14a56.002 56.002 0 0 0-79.196 0l-28.284 28.284a8 8 0 1 0 11.314 11.314l28.284-28.284a40 40 0 0 1 56.568 56.567l-28.285 28.285a8 8 0 0 0 11.315 11.314l28.284-28.284a56.065 56.065 0 0 0 0-79.196z" fill="currentColor"></path></svg></span></a> <span>LLM-as-Judge</span></h3> <p data-svelte-h="svelte-144k432">Using one language model to evaluate another’s outputs has become increasingly popular. This approach can provide more nuanced feedback than traditional metrics, though it comes with its own biases and limitations.</p> <h3 class="relative group"><a id="evaluation-arenas" class="header-link block pr-1.5 text-lg no-hover:hidden with-hover:absolute with-hover:p-1.5 with-hover:opacity-0 with-hover:group-hover:opacity-100 with-hover:right-full" href="#evaluation-arenas"><span><svg class="" xmlns="http://www.w3.org/2000/svg" xmlns:xlink="http://www.w3.org/1999/xlink" aria-hidden="true" role="img" width="1em" height="1em" preserveAspectRatio="xMidYMid meet" viewBox="0 0 256 256"><path d="M167.594 88.393a8.001 8.001 0 0 1 0 11.314l-67.882 67.882a8 8 0 1 1-11.314-11.315l67.882-67.881a8.003 8.003 0 0 1 11.314 0zm-28.287 84.86l-28.284 28.284a40 40 0 0 1-56.567-56.567l28.284-28.284a8 8 0 0 0-11.315-11.315l-28.284 28.284a56 56 0 0 0 79.196 79.197l28.285-28.285a8 8 0 1 0-11.315-11.314zM212.852 43.14a56.002 56.002 0 0 0-79.196 0l-28.284 28.284a8 8 0 1 0 11.314 11.314l28.284-28.284a40 40 0 0 1 56.568 56.567l-28.285 28.285a8 8 0 0 0 11.315 11.314l28.284-28.284a56.065 56.065 0 0 0 0-79.196z" fill="currentColor"></path></svg></span></a> <span>Evaluation Arenas</span></h3> <p data-svelte-h="svelte-1eqpwl7">Evaluation arenas like <a href="https://lmarena.ai/" rel="nofollow">Chatbot Arena</a> offer a unique approach to LLM assessment through crowdsourced feedback. In these platforms, users engage in anonymous “battles” between two LLMs, asking questions and voting on which model provides better responses. This approach captures real-world usage patterns and preferences through diverse, challenging questions, with studies showing strong agreement between crowd-sourced votes and expert evaluations. While powerful, these platforms have limitations including potential user base bias, skewed prompt distributions, and a primary focus on helpfulness rather than safety considerations.</p> <h3 class="relative group"><a id="custom-benchmark-suites" class="header-link block pr-1.5 text-lg no-hover:hidden with-hover:absolute with-hover:p-1.5 with-hover:opacity-0 with-hover:group-hover:opacity-100 with-hover:right-full" href="#custom-benchmark-suites"><span><svg class="" xmlns="http://www.w3.org/2000/svg" xmlns:xlink="http://www.w3.org/1999/xlink" aria-hidden="true" role="img" width="1em" height="1em" preserveAspectRatio="xMidYMid meet" viewBox="0 0 256 256"><path d="M167.594 88.393a8.001 8.001 0 0 1 0 11.314l-67.882 67.882a8 8 0 1 1-11.314-11.315l67.882-67.881a8.003 8.003 0 0 1 11.314 0zm-28.287 84.86l-28.284 28.284a40 40 0 0 1-56.567-56.567l28.284-28.284a8 8 0 0 0-11.315-11.315l-28.284 28.284a56 56 0 0 0 79.196 79.197l28.285-28.285a8 8 0 1 0-11.315-11.314zM212.852 43.14a56.002 56.002 0 0 0-79.196 0l-28.284 28.284a8 8 0 1 0 11.314 11.314l28.284-28.284a40 40 0 0 1 56.568 56.567l-28.285 28.285a8 8 0 0 0 11.315 11.314l28.284-28.284a56.065 56.065 0 0 0 0-79.196z" fill="currentColor"></path></svg></span></a> <span>Custom Benchmark Suites</span></h3> <p data-svelte-h="svelte-1n102r8">Organizations often develop internal benchmark suites tailored to their specific needs and use cases.
